Due to its age this was branched from the original checking_formulas branch.
This is the beginning of the end of the work on disambiguation compounds based on their structures. I did a massive update from MetaCyc and updated the compound structures and formulas. The work required the use of the structures themselves to dictate the formulas, and because of incorrectly merged compounds and structures, requires manual disambiguation to finish it.
For this reason, "./Rebalance_Reactions.py" must be use with care moving forward.
The next step is to move back into the classifying_aliases branch, and re-organized them in preparation to help disambiguation.
I'm merging this even though Travis fails. This was to be expected given the influx of updated compound formulas, but, as it follows, I'll go through these and try and figure out the problems vis disambiguation.
